CVE-2026-20973 is a critical-severity vulnerability rated 9.1/10 on the CVSS scale. Out-of-bounds read in libimagecodec.quram.so prior to SMR Jan-2026 Release 1 allows remote attacker to access out-of-bounds memory.. EPSS estimates a 0.39%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
